Will my healthcare transport be reimbursed?
That depends on multiple factors: your insurance policy, your indication, and the purpose of your journey. Below, we explain the most common scenarios.
1. Commuter transport by taxi
If you’re in rehabilitation or have a medical reason preventing you from traveling to work, the UWV (or your employer) may reimburse taxi transport. These situations are usually temporary, which is why flexible planning is essential. We maintain regular contact during your journey.
How to apply? Visit the UWV website using your DigiD. Employers can also request a quote from us.
2. Transport using a PGB (personal budget)
Do you receive a personal budget (PGB)? Then you can arrange your healthcare transport independently. Staxi is registered in the PGB portal.
After approval of the care agreement, Staxi will handle the rides and provide a monthly overview. We can also enter this into the portal for you. The SVB pays us directly, so you don’t have to advance any costs.
3. Day programs or daycare transport
Transport to a day program or children’s day center is often covered by the WLZ or Youth Act. If you have a PGB under these arrangements, you can choose Staxi to handle your transport directly.
What is seated patient transport?
This type of transport is to and from the hospital or specialist, reimbursed via the Health Insurance Act (ZVW). Prior approval from your insurer is required. The conditions are strict, but there are exceptions (hardship clause).

Reimbursement for seated patient transport
Be sure to request prior approval from your insurer, or you risk not being reimbursed.
Conditions for reimbursement
The rules are very strict. Check the Zorginstituut Nederland website or that of your insurer for detailed info.
If you don’t meet the standard conditions, you may still qualify under the hardship clause for long-term treatment. Factors include:
- How many months you’ll need transport
- How many days a week
- How many weeks per month
- Distance (km) per one-way trip

What is healthcare transportation and when do I need it?
Healthcare transportation refers to non-emergency taxi rides for medical purposes, such as hospital visits, rehabilitation, or day treatment. It’s often used when public transport or driving is not an option due to health reasons.
Is my medical taxi ride reimbursed by insurance?
That depends on your health insurance, your indication, and the purpose of your trip. For seated patient transport (Zittend ziekenvervoer), you usually need prior approval from your insurer.
Can I use my personal budget (PGB) to pay for healthcare transport?
Yes, Staxi is registered in the PGB portal. After approval of the care agreement, we can handle your rides and even help submit your monthly declarations.
